Types of Pavement Friction Testers

There are several types of pavement friction testers used in the North America, each designed to measure and evaluate the frictional characteristics of road surfaces. One common type is the British Pendulum Tester (BPT), which assesses the skid resistance of pavements by swinging a pendulum arm across the surface and measuring its frictional response. This method is widely accepted due to its simplicity and effectiveness in providing reliable friction data.

Another type is the Locked Wheel Tester (LWT), which applies a controlled braking force to a locked wheel and measures the resulting skid resistance. This method is particularly useful for assessing the skid resistance of high-speed pavements where wheel locking can occur during emergency braking conditions.

Continuous Friction Measurement Equipment (CFME) is a type of pavement friction tester that provides real-time friction data as a vehicle moves over the pavement surface. This equipment is often used for continuous monitoring of friction levels on highways and runways to ensure safety and performance standards are met.

Portable Skid Resistance Testers (PSRT) are compact devices that can be easily transported and deployed on various road surfaces. They typically measure the frictional resistance of pavements by applying a specified force and measuring the resulting skid distance or friction coefficient. PSRTs are valuable tools for routine pavement maintenance and safety assessments.

Lastly, the Dynamic Friction Tester (DFT) evaluates the frictional characteristics of pavements under dynamic wheel conditions, simulating the forces exerted by moving vehicles. DFTs are capable of assessing the complex interactions between tires and road surfaces, providing valuable insights into pavement performance and safety.
